Mother head circumference

In a study of the effects of cola nut consumption during pregnancy on the anthropometric measurements of newborns, cola consumption was associated with a head circumference of 30 to 35 cm and was also associated with a difference in chest circumference. No correlation between cola nut consumption and birth weight was observed. Most mothers (76%) consumed between 13 and 91 g of cola nuts per week (Abidoye et al. 1990). [Pg.253]
